Question Rack bushing part #?

I've searched on here for over 2 hours and I really just wanna confirm a part number. I came up with Energy Suspension: Steering rack poly bushings: 8.10101G for my rack bushing. It seems as though all the posts on here have been concerning replacing the rack bushings on a Tacoma. Is this the correct part number for a 4runner also? I have a 98 4runner Limited 4x4. I visited EnergySuspension.com and couldn't find any answers on my particular year model. Thanks for any help.

Yes 8.10101G is correct, they are the same for both the 96-02 Tacoma and the 4runner.
